New Hope Automobile Show Wraps Up At New Hope-Solebury High School

NEW HOPE, Pa. (CBS) -- The New Hope Automobile Show wrapped up Sunday. There was a big crowd turn out to see vintage and classic cars at New Hope-Solebury High School.

One of the award-winning cars at the show was a Nissan Z class owned by Randy Spaide, of Lansdale.

He explained what makes his car special.

"It's all original, it's unrestored, 25,000 miles and it's a beautiful car to drive, it's got the original freon the R-12 it gets very cold in there. The only thing I've replaced was the horses and the battery, the normal things that go with this," Randy Spaide said.

Money raised from the show funds local scholarships and programs.
